CSX Corp. (CSX) CFO Eliasson Says Q2 Volume Tracking Below Expectations; Affirms FY15 EPS Outlook
May 14, 2015 10:58 AM EDTCSX Corp. (NYSE: CSX) Chief Financial Officer Fredrik Eliasson today discussed the company's performance and second quarter volume and earnings projections at the Bank of America Merrill Lynch 2015 Transportation Conference in Boston.
